Description | This core course provides students with an overview of the aggregative performance of the economy with emphasis on policy application and implications for business. Topics discussed include the determination of key macroeconomic variables such as real GDP, the inflation rate, the unemployment rate, interest rates and exchange rates, and the effect of government monetary and fiscal policies.
